Charles County Court, Court Record, 1746-1747
Volume 862, Page 110   View pdf image
 Jump to  
  << PREVIOUS  NEXT >>
clear space clear space clear space white space
(110)            June Court Anno Domini 1747

JChase  John Moore
                     vs
            Lawrance Macnamarra
Attachment on Warrant
Dam.s 240 Costs 400

Be it Remembered that John Moore Pursuant to the Directions of the
act of Assembly in those Cases late made and Provided lodged with the Clerk of
the Court here the following account and Warrant for Attachment Vizt

1746         Lawrance Macnamarra                                                    D.r
       To my attendance at Annapolis at the Commissarys Court &
       Inherent Charges allowed me P said Court as p order            240ll Tobacco

May 11.th 1747   The above account as Proved by the Oath of John Moore
according to Law                        Before                                    Robt Hanson


Charles County ss.t
                               Whereas it has been made appear to me the Subscriber one of his
Lordships Justices of the Peace that Lawrance Macnamarra is Indebted unto
John Moore in the sum of Two Hundred and forty Pounds as also that
the said Lawrance is absconded from the Place of his late above & is Runaway

These are therefore in his said Lordships Name to Command you to
Issue attachment against the effects of the said Lawrance as well to satisfy the s.d
sum of Two Hundred and forty Pounds of Tobacco as also the Incident Costs
that shall accrue thereon Pursuant to the Directions of our act of Assembly in such
Cases made and Provided fail not and for so doing this shall be your Warrant
Given under my hand y.e 11.th Day of May 1747               Rob.t Hanson
To the Clk of Cha.s Co.ty


Whereupon it was Commanded the Sheriff that of the Goods Chattles &
Credits of the afs.d Lawrance Macnamarra in his Bailywick being he should attach
as well the Sum of Two Hundred and forty Pounds of Tobacco Damages as four Hund.d
Pounds of Tobacco for Costs that had accrued and that further may accrue in Prosecution
of the Premises and when the same he had attached or any Part thereof that he should
have it before the Justices of the Lord Proprietary of his Next County Court to be held at
Charles Town on the Second Tuesday in June Next then and there to be Condemned
according to Law and for the use of the said John Moore unless the said Lawrance shall
Come then and there by himself or Lawfull Attorney and answer unto the said John
Moore of a Plea of Trespass upon the Case and that by Good & Lawfull men of his Bailywick
he should make Known to the Person or Persons in whose hands he made the
same attachment that he she or they be and appear before the Justices of the said
Lord Proprietary at the Place and Time afs.d to shew Cause if any he she or they
have why the sum in their or any of their hands attached should not be Condemned
according to Law and the said John Moore have thereof Execution if &Ca
